The Rise of Black Seed Oil


Black seed oil is renowned for its healing properties, largely attributed to its active ingredient, thymoquinone. This compound is known for its anti-inflammatory, antioxidant, and anti-cancer properties. The oil has been utilized in traditional medicine for centuries, particularly in Middle Eastern and South Asian cultures. In recent years, the oil has seen a resurgence in popularity, prompting the establishment of dedicated facilities to meet the increasing demand.


The Role of Black Seed Oil Machine Factories


Black seed oil machine factories play a crucial role in the extraction and processing of the oil. These factories utilize various machinery designed to efficiently process Nigella sativa seeds into high-quality oil. The extraction process typically involves several key stages


1. Seed Selection The first step in the production of black seed oil involves selecting high-quality seeds. Factories often source seeds from reputable suppliers, ensuring that they are free from contaminants and of the best quality.


2. Cleaning Once the seeds are selected, they are thoroughly cleaned to remove any impurities, dust, or foreign materials. This process is essential to ensure that the final product is pure and safe for consumption.


3. Oil Extraction The oil extraction process can be carried out using several methods, including cold pressing and solvent extraction. Cold pressing is the most popular method in black seed oil factories as it preserves the oil's natural properties. Specialized machinery applies pressure to the seeds, enabling the oil to be released without the use of heat or chemicals.


4. Filtration After extraction, the oil is filtered to remove any remaining solid particles. This step is vital for obtaining a clear, high-quality product.


5. Bottling and Packaging Finally, the filtered oil is bottled and labeled. Factories often use dark glass bottles to protect the oil from light, which can degrade its quality over time.


Machinery Used in Production


The machinery involved in the production of black seed oil is designed for efficiency and quality. Key equipment includes

- Seed Cleaning Machines These machines ensure that the seeds are clean before the extraction process begins. They often include air blowers and vibrating screens to efficiently remove impurities.


- Oil Expellers These machines are used for cold pressing the seeds. High-quality expellers provide maximum yield while preserving the oil’s beneficial properties.


- Filtration Systems Various filtration systems help in clarifying the oil, ensuring that it is free from any solid contaminants.


- Bottling Machines Automated bottling and labeling machines streamline the packaging process, allowing factories to produce large quantities efficiently.
